Yarmouth Pushes Back On State Reopening Guidelines
PlayEven as more businesses are reopening, some businesses — like bowling alleys, bars, and movie theaters — will remain closed for weeks or months longer.
Some communities in Massachusetts want to speed that process up. One of them is Yarmouth, where the board of selectmen recently passed a resolution allowing businesses to conduct normal operations "without fear of local repercussions."
We discuss with Yarmouth Town Administrator Daniel Knapik.
